Many times people are convinced by slick insurance sales people to purchase life insurance policies. But these same slick sales people seldom provide all the details of the policies including benefits, exclusions, and other terms and conditions. What most people aren’t aware of is that there are several different types of life insurance policies. Depending on your needs at the time, one type of policy may be more suitable for you than another. Before deciding on a life insurance policy, it is helpful to first understand the types of policies available.
Whole Life Insurance
This is the most conservative type of life insurance policy. It offers the most guarantees and is fairly straightforward to understand and manage. A whole life policy will typically have a set premium at a guaranteed interest rate for the period of your life. Once you die, the proceeds from the policy are paid to your beneficiaries as a cash value or death benefit. Because these policies have the most guarantees, they tend to be the most expensive type of insurance policy.
Term Life Insurance
Term life insurance is a more affordable form of life insurance that offers a death benefit for a set term. In other words, you take out a policy for 10, 20 or 30 years and for those years you pay a premium. When the term is up, the policy lapses and the death benefit expires. These policies are typically taken by people who are in a stage of their life where they have financial responsibilities and commitments, and they want to ensure that if something happens to them, their family will be financially secure.
Universal Life Insurance
This is a type of term life policy but it has an added benefit of a cash value component. This component allows for greater flexibility of the policy. You can increase or decrease the premium payments over time and even take loans from the policy. You can also benefit from better interest rates and earn a greater return on your policy for your beneficiaries.
Variable Life Insurance
Variable life insurance is similar to universal life insurance with one major difference. This type of policy allows you to invest the cash value portion of the policy in a variety of investments such as mutual funds. The advantage is that if markets are buoyant and you invest wisely, you can increase the cash value of your policy. The disadvantage is that if the market falls, the value of your investment could dramatically decrease and put your policy in jeopardy.
Establishing What Your Life Insurance Needs Are
Life insurance is typically taken out by people who have dependents or financial responsibilities. Examples are parents who want to provide financial security for their children, or a person who wants to provide for their elderly parents. A homeowner who has a 20-year mortgage may take a 20-year term life policy so that if he dies before the end of the 20 years, there are still funds available to settle the mortgage. A business owner may take out life insurance to ensure the continuity of their business in the event of his death. Before deciding on a policy, first establish what your family or financial responsibilities are, as this will help you to select a policy that meets your needs.
Matching a Life Insurance Policy to Your Needs
First look at how much money you have available to pay for premiums each month. Also consider if you may have more or less funds available in the future. Would you want to add to the policy in time? Or do you simply want a secure investment that will provide for your dependents in the event of your death? Will you have more responsibilities for a certain period of your life? In other words, will you have a mortgage or kids’ tuition to pay for? You may consider taking a term insurance policy for periods in your life where you have greater financial responsibility. This could be in addition to a whole life policy or a longer term life insurance policy. A large contributing factor will be how financially secure you are. If you have large debts, you are more at risk and will need life insurance more than if you were debt-free. The amount of life insurance you need will also depend on what other financial assets or investments you have. If you have secure and debt-free assets that can provide an income for your family, you are less likely to need life insurance. Unfortunately, most people do not have that luxury and life insurance is therefore the best way to provide for their dependents in the event of their death.

When you want to buy a life insurance policy, there are specific things you must think about…
Many factors determine your life insurance needs.
The amount of coverage you must buy can be determined based on whether you want your loved ones to have the house paid off, how much income you want to provide them in the event of your death (and how much money you want paid to them each and every month), whether you need to pay off students loans, credit card debt, cars, etc.
Each Pittsburgh insurance company will base your rate on your age, health, lifestyle, etc once you have a lump sum amount you want to be insured for. If you smoke, you are going to pay substantially more than a non-smoker.
Think long and hard about what type of assets your dependents have at their disposal as you buy a life insurance policy, such as cash accounts, social security, retirement pensions, etc as these may very well reduce your life insurance needs. This will, in turn, lower the amount you need to pay out each month in premiums.
In the event that you’re no longer around, you don’t want to leave your family high and dry…so consider the financial needs of your family seriously so they will be safe.

There’s plenty to think about when buying Pittsburgh life insurance and, unfortunately, plenty of varying opinions on which type of insurance is best to purchase.
Additionally, remember that this is the only type of insurance you will ever buy where you won’t directly benefit if there is ever cause for having it kick into place.
In order to make sure that your family is taken care of properly, you’ll be taking this insurance policy to create that situation in case you ever pass away unexpectedly.
Many types of Pittsburgh life insurance exist that you have the opportunity to choose from. Term insurance, whole life, and universal life are three of the most popular you will hear about.
Be aware as you look around that your Pittsburgh insurance agent is going to be sure to come across as your best friend. Realize, too, though, that the ultimate goal of each insurance agent is to have you become a client because their commission check is on the line!
Therefore, take your time when finding your life insurance policy. Talk to more than one agent. Ask them their opinions when it comes to how variable and term policies differ. Pay very close attention to how your potential agent reacts once you say that you’d like to go home and think about what to do before making any decisions.
A key piece of information for you to know is that your Pittsburgh life insurance agent will get themselves paid more if you buy a variable policy as opposed to a term policy. Keep this in mind as they’re explaining which is better for you.
Also, remember that the insurance agent is not in charge of this process…only you are in control here. So, take notes, talk it over at home with your spouse and talk to more than just one or two different agents during this process.
In addition, it would be prudent to compare the premiums you are quoted by your local Pittsburgh agent with those you can find online. Just be sure that you are comfortable with your decision once you’ve purchased your life insurance policy.
